    A few words about our cork

    Cork has very specific properties, so it was used in many areas of life in ancient times. In the beginning, it was used as bottle stoppers, i.e. wine stoppers. This lightweight material was commonly used to delimit the boundaries of bodies of water, as it floated on the water and formed a visible dividing line. It has often been used as a medicine and as an excellent bait for fish during fishing. Today, it is known not only as a bottle stopper, but also in the form of a roll cork for the production of household and office products, and a raw material commonly used in interior finishing.

    As mentioned earlier, cork oak is characterized by a sizeable and strongly corrugated cork, which, after collecting, drying and subjecting it to high temperatures, becomes a cork that is already known to us. Due to the fact that no potentially hazardous chemicals are used during the preparation of the final product, cork is an ecological and 100% natural material. In addition, it shows excellent thermal and acoustic insulation, which can be used when finishing the interior, using at least underlays for panels or other floors. The cork guarantees a pleasant temperature, at the same time it does not cool down or heat up. It lowers vibrations, so the wooden floor does not creak. What's more, it does not absorb moisture, so it does not rot. Therefore, cork can be successfully used cork tide as a form of additional wall insulation. It is not only a great utility material, but also a great decorative motif. On the other hand, its lightness and elasticity are useful when insulating the walls of buildings, where expanded cork is commonly used, even as a substitute for polystyrene. As a natural product, easy to install and with thermal insulation properties, it is more in demand.
